Vijay TV is organizing a series of concerts at the Image hall Santhome, Chennai and on the first day on 7th it was that of Nithyasree followed by that of TNS.the concert lasted for one and a half hours, from 8pm to 9.30 pm. Concert of Gayathri Girish was scheduled after that of TNS. The concerts will be telecast from 17th onwards.
The concerts were thematic and Nithyasree sang on Venakatesa and the theme for TNS was shakthipravaaham. It was actually a ragapravaaham.
TNS started with porrvikalyani and one might have expected Meenakshi memudham. But it was the composition of Bharathiyar ‘shakthi shakthi shakthi enru sollu ‘ set in poorvikalyani. Next was the santhanamanjari krthi of dikshithar ‘Santhanamanjari shankari pahimaam.’
Next was a superb hindolam and the krthi ‘maamavathu sri sarasvathi,’ followed by tharunam eedhamma in goulibandhu of Syamasasthri.
TNS rendered an excellent raga alapana in sama and the krthi was not ‘annapoorne,’ but a composition of TNS ‘ thaaye thanayan sei pizai poruppaaye, ‘ It was beautiful and bhavapoorva.
The shakthi pravaaha thus being turned into ragapravaaha, Varali flooded the auditorium sweeping the rasikas off their feet. The exquisite Varali was followed by ‘ninnaicchialavarangal ketpen ‘ of Bharathiyar set in Varali as a viruttham which was soul-stirring and the song ‘yadhumaagi ninrai kali’ in varali. The svaraprasthra was something fantastic. I hope they will telecast it without deleting on the TV.
The rga pravaha continued in a torrential flow with the sloka ‘amba mohini devata thribhuvani,’ a favourite of TNS rasikas as he sings the lines in the ragas corresponding to the words, mohanam for ‘amabamohini,’ ananadabhairavi for ‘anandha sandhayini,’ vaani in keervaani etc. When he started to sing the line ‘kalyani kamaneeya kalpalathika,’ it was in yaman kalyani which was something out of this world, which made one exclaim that it was not only sjhakthipravaha but a ragapravaha as well. TNS sang the next line ‘udurajabimbavadana’ in punnagavarali ending the sloka in suruti. Then it was ‘vandarkuzaliye,’ a composition of TNS’s mother which he sang as a viruttham in sindhubhairavi ending the concert with ‘mavoor valam peruga’ in sindhubharavi, a composition of Muthiah Bhagavathar. That is the end of the ragapravaha in which the rasikas were immersed for one and ahalf hours.
